How do I store air-fried makhana to keep it crunchy — and how long does it stay fresh?
Short Answer: Store air-fried hing makhana in airtight jars away from moisture. It stays fresh and crunchy for 10–15 days.
Detailed Answer:
- Airtight storage: Use glass jars or food-grade containers to avoid air exposure.
- Moisture control: Keep away from humid areas to prevent sogginess.
- Batch-friendly: Prepare in bulk and store for up to two weeks.
- Crunch maintenance: Reheat in the air fryer for 2 minutes if it softens.
- Longer shelf life: Store in cool, dry places away from direct sunlight.
